After I was informed that I passed the technical exam, I was asked to wait in the waiting room and they informed me that I'll be called for an interview in a short while. My interviewer was nice. She asked me basic questions such as my educational information, my preferred/skilled-in applications, my college thesis, how I went about applying to the company, what my idea of the company is, company motto. Overall, it was an average interview granted that it was my first time. I was pretty confident about my answers.
